Output 03af10151833d8e95926fa37c451ed696ed8427d490789cb036b5b20d2fed741:4

value
5881380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acb2b55bc63188be37ed53704129bcc5086eaa56 OP_EQUAL
address
3HSAERCjPvTFLZVzJdwBX5Vjv1GPbK9nhc
transaction
03af10151833d8e95926fa37c451ed696ed8427d490789cb036b5b20d2fed741
spent
true